At least with your Sherwood BC, you would have to go back many many years to get a model that did not incorporate a pull-to-dump valve on the left shoulder. If the pull cable is broken or not connected to the inflator it sure will not open the dump valve.
Some of the BC's use a piece is string which soon fails. I have repaired some very cheesy factory build components on lesser brands.
